CFA November 2025 Exam Result Dates Announced for Level 1 and 2

The CFA Institute has announced the CFA November exam 2025 result dates for both Level 1 and Level 2. Candidates who took the exam can check their results through their CFA login once they are released. The Institute will also email the results to the registered email IDs after 6:30 PM IST.

 

The CFA result is an important milestone for every aspirant, as it confirms whether the candidate has met the benchmark required to progress to the next level. The Institute has also advised candidates to complete the Practical Skills Module (PSM) to gain access to their results.

 

CFA 2025 Result Dates for November Exam

The CFA November exam 2025 was conducted in two cycles. The result dates for both levels are given below.

 

CFA Result 2025 Dates

CFA Exam Level

CFA Exam Date

Result Date

CFA Level 1

12-Nov-2025 to 18-Nov-2025

13-Jan-2026

CFA Level 2

19-Nov-2025 to 23-Nov-2025

15-Jan-2026

These results will be available online through the candidate dashboard. Students will also receive an email notification as soon as their results are published.

 

How the CFA Result 2025 Is Interpreted?

The CFA Institute shares a detailed performance report with every candidate. This report helps students understand their standing and how close they were to the passing benchmark.

 

Key elements of the CFA result include:

  • Minimum Passing Score (MPS):A thin grey line marks the minimum score needed to pass. Candidates must score above this benchmark.
  • Candidate’s Score (Bold Grey Line):This thicker line shows the candidate’s actual performance. If it appears above the MPS, the student has passed.
  • Confidence Interval (Light Blue Box):This box shows the 90% confidence range of the candidate’s true score. High scorers usually have this box fully above the MPS.
  • 90th Percentile (Purple Dashed Line):This indicates that 10% of candidates scored higher than this level.
  • 10th Percentile (Black Dotted Line):This line shows the score above which 90% of students performed.

These indicators help candidates understand not just their result status, but also how they performed compared to other test-takers globally.

 

What Candidates Should Expect Next?

Candidates who pass the exam will move on to the next level of the CFA program. Those who do not meet the MPS can reattempt the exam in the next cycle. The CFA Institute encourages candidates to review their performance insights to plan their future preparation.

 

The result release on January 13 and January 15, 2026 marks an important date for thousands of CFA aspirants aiming for a global investment career.
